I've known that for years, having first seen clues in some of the footnotes in his books* then hearing that his biographer said he was a frequent user, but most of all from the discovery that his third wife and widow, Ann Druyan, sat on the Board of Directors of NORML.

And while the video is a spoof, as much as Neil DeGrasse Tyson idolizes Sagan, I wouldn't be at all surprised to discover there's a gram of truth in that humor (pun intended).

* "I've been to some parties like that" or something similar, and the speculation in another one of his works that the reason people tend to appreciate music and art so much more which under the influence of marijuana is not because marijuana stimulates the right half of the brain but because it represses the left side of the brain, thus allowing users to experience the activity of the right side unhindered much as night allows us to see the stars, which, although present in the sky at all times, are only visible when there's no light from the sun to block our view.
